The `sphinx.ext.doctest` extension is not enabled, so the testcode:: etc. directives are not available. I'm not sure if it should be enabled -- it would be cleaner to just replace the testcode:: stuff with the ordinary example markup. -- Pauli Virtanen _______________________________________________ NumPy-Discussion mailing list NumPy-Discussion@scipy.org http://mail.scipy.org/mailman/listinfo/numpy-discussion
